My Top 32

  1. You are not paid for the time you spend at work. You are paid for the value you add to work. What a great advantage. You cannot add more hours to the clock but you can surely add more value to what you do.
  2. Do more of what you are personally great at. Working on your strengths is the mantra. You can keep your focus on weakness and you will, at most, move from being ‘’bad’ to ‘not that bad’. When you focus on your strengths, you move from being ‘good’ to ‘exceptional’. World celebrates ‘Exceptional’.
  3. Be mean before being a mentor. You can’t help others reach excellence when you are in search of direction yourself. Invest time in improving yourself before helping others.
  4. You don’t have to know more than the other person to sustainably win in business. You just need to know more than what you knew yesterday. This is what progress is all about.
  5. When change is frustrating you, your retirement is near. Change is neither going to alter its path, nor its speed. You have to adjust your sail.
  6. Small Stuff matters the most. Cherish small successes. Be your own Recognition Manager.
  7. Have a mentor. Have someone around you who is courageous enough to tell you when you are screwing up.
  8. Better is boring. Different is cool. Better is crowded. Different is an open playing field. Be different!
  9. Take relationships seriously. Treat everyone you meet with great love and interest. I know it’s basic — but how badly are we missing on it?
  10. It’s always a Showtime. Be at your best. Always. No exceptions!
  11. Practice may not make you perfect but it surely makes you awesome. Practice. Learn New Stuff. Practice more. Repeat.

  16. You must be moving, preferably ahead. But you must be moving. As Mark Twain said, “even if you’re on the right track, if you just sit there, someone will pass you by.”
  17. Going an extra-mile is outdated. Take the lead and define new possibilities for your colleagues, your subordinates, your boss, your customer, your friends, and your family. Extra-mile is crowded. New possibilities can never be crowded for the next 1000 years.
  18. It’s better to move when you’re 80% ready and make up for the other 20% while you’re moving than to wait until you’re 100% prepared. The delay in waiting for that final 20% is destructive. With my experience, I have known that 100% is an illusion. You can never be 100% prepared. Get moving.
  19. If you’re not feeling scared or nervous for the new stuff that you are trying, you’re definitely trying worthless stuff. It is normal to be scared. It is cool to be nervous. It is shameful to be complacent.
